Product Description
Methyl Aceto Acetate
| Analysis Item | Specification |
| Color, Hazen No. | 10 (CLEAR COLORLESS TRANSPARENT LIQUID) |
| Specific gravity(20/40C) | 1.077 |
| Purity, % | 99.7 |
| Acidity, % | 0.01 |
| Residue on ignition, % | Not more than 0.01 |
Applications in SynthesisMethyl Acetoacetate is widely utilized as a critical intermediate in the production of pharmaceuticals, agrochemicals, dyes, flavors, and other fine chemicals. Its reactivity and solubility in organic solvents make it indispensable in organic synthesis laboratories and industries. This versatility ensures broad utility across multiple chemical and industrial pipelines.
Storage and Safe HandlingFor optimal stability and a shelf life of up to two years, Methyl Acetoacetate must be stored in tightly sealed containers, in a cool, dry, and well-ventilated area, away from sources of ignition due to its high flammability. Properly labeled HDPE drums or glass bottles are recommended packaging options, ensuring safety and regulatory compliance during transportation and storage.
Environmental and Regulatory ConsiderationsWhile Methyl Acetoacetate is non-poisonous under standard conditions, it poses potential risks to aquatic environments if released. All handling, storage, and transport must adhere to local and international regulations. Secure packaging and careful labeling are essential to minimize environmental hazards and ensure human safety during distribution and use.
